I thought of a game. It goes like this:

I pose a movie question in the format

“What is your favorite <X>?”,

where <X> is any movie-related question you can think of. It can be as general or specific as you like.
As you might expect, the next person answers the very personal question and then asks a new question in the same format.

a couple basic examples to get the juices flowing…

Q: What is your favorite Monty Python film?
A: The Holy Grail

Q: What is your favorite film with a color in the title?
A: Red Dawn


Warmed up? Ok. The first real question:

What is your favorite movie which extensively features Scotland?
